Wilson */ package com.slamd.tools.ldapdecoder.protocol; import java.io.PrintStream; import java.util.Date; import com.slamd.asn1.ASN1Element; import com.slamd.asn1.ASN1OctetString; /** * This class defines an LDAP delete request, which is used to remove an entry * from a directory server. * * * @author Neil A. Wilson */ public class DeleteRequest extends ProtocolOp { // The DN of the entry to delete. private String dn; /** * Creates a new delete request to delete the entry with the given DN. * * @param dn The DN of the entry to delete. */ public DeleteRequest(String dn) { this.dn = dn; } /** * Retrieves the DN of the entry to delete. * * @return The DN of the entry to delete. */ public String getDN() { return dn; } /** * Encodes this protocol op to an ASN.1 element. * * @return The ASN.1 element containing the encoded protocol op. */ public ASN1Element encode() { return new ASN1OctetString(DELETE_REQUEST_TYPE, dn); } /** * Decodes the provided ASN.1 element as a delete request protocol op. * * @param element The ASN.1 element to be decoded. * * @return The decoded delete request. * * @throws ProtocolException If a problem occurs while decoding the provided * ASN.1 element as a delete request. */ public static DeleteRequest decodeDeleteRequest(ASN1Element element) throws ProtocolException { try { String dn = element.decodeAsOctetString().getStringValue(); return new DeleteRequest(dn); } catch (Exception e) { throw new ProtocolException("Unable to decode delete request", e); } } /** * Retrieves a user-friendly name for this protocol op. * * @return A user-friendly name for this protocol op. */ public String getProtocolOpType() { return "LDAP Delete Request"; } /** * Retrieves a string representation of this protocol op with the specified * indent. * * @param indent The number of spaces to indent the output. * * @return A string representation of this protocol op with the specified * indent. */ public String toString(int indent) { StringBuilder indentBuf = new StringBuilder(indent); for (int i=0; i < indent; i++) { indentBuf.append(' '); } StringBuilder buffer = new StringBuilder(); buffer.append(indentBuf).append("dn: ").append(dn).append(LDAPMessage.EOL); return buffer.toString(); } /** * Constructs a string representation of this LDAP message in a form that can * be written to a SLAMD script. It may be empty if this message isn't one * that would be generated as part of a client request. * * @param scriptWriter The print stream to which the script contents should * be written. */ public void toSLAMDScript(PrintStream scriptWriter) { scriptWriter.println("#### Delete request captured at " + new Date()); scriptWriter.println("# Entry DN: " + dn); scriptWriter.println("resultCode = conn.delete(\"" + dn + "\");"); scriptWriter.println(); scriptWriter.println(); } }
